(a) A security issued by the corporation under this chapter is not considered a “security” under The Securities Act (Title 12, Government Code).
(b) A person authorized by and acting on behalf of the corporation is exempt from the registration and licensing provisions of The Securities Act (Title 12, Government Code) with respect to that person’s participation in a sale or other transaction involving a security of the corporation.
